Content and context

Dr Edwin Guest (1800-1880), philologist, historian and topographer, Master of Gonville and Caius College, Cambridge,

Edwin Guest was born on 10 September 1800, the only son of a successful Birmingham merchant. He entered Gonville and Caius College in 1819, took his BA as eleventh wrangler in 1824, and was elected a fellow the same year. In 1828 he was called to the bar at Lincoln's Inn, and practised as a barrister for some years before retiring to concentrate on his scholarly interests, particularly English philology and Romano-British history and topography.

In 1852, to the surprise of many (including himself) he was elected Master of his college in a three-cornered contest, holding the office until shortly before his death, and being responsible for the extensive rebuilding of Caius. He served as Vice-Chancellor from 1854 to 1855. In 1859 he married Anne Banner (1823-1900), the widow of an army officer. He had earlier purchased the Sandford Park estate in Oxfordshire, and it was there that he died on 23 November 1880.

This group of letters was catalogued was presented to Cambridge University Library by Mr Arthur Rogers of Newcastle upon Tyne in 1952.

Manuscripts/MS Add.7473 contains:
1 To Edwin Guest from John Image, Brighton. Congratulations on his election as Master of Caius.
Creator: John Image, Brighton.
6 Nov. 1852
2 To Edwin Guest from Sydney Gedge, Birmingham. Congratulations on his election as Master of Caius.
Creator: Sydney Gedge, Birmingham.
10 Nov. 1852
3 To Edwin Guest from John Wilson, Trinity College, Oxford. Writes of his own surprise at being elected President of Trinity; the cares of office; the offer to Guest of an honorary Oxford DCL.
Creator: John Wilson, Trinity College, Oxford.
10 Nov. 1852
4 To Edwin Guest from Joseph Hunter, Torrington Square, London. Thanks for Guest's paper on Offa's Dyke; his own researches and activities.
Creator: Joseph Hunter, London.
15 Nov. 1852
5 To Edwin Guest from Joseph Gardner Swift, Geneva, New York. Recollections of his recent visits to England.
Creator: Joseph Gardner Swift, New York.
16 May 1853
6 To Edwin Guest from Joseph Hunter, Torrington Square, London. Concerning Dr John Caius.
Creator: Joseph Hunter, London.
3 Nov. 1854
